Output 3176a13f60c5fe075e43fe06d2b17e6f8a8682e7217bb95f3ceec864216e2903:1

value
185667
script pubkey
OP_0 OP_PUSHBYTES_20 8aefdf73fc0249a5f46dbec82b3894ca622b3bfe
address
bc1q3tha7uluqfy6tardhmyzkwy5ef3zkwl775kmnr
transaction
3176a13f60c5fe075e43fe06d2b17e6f8a8682e7217bb95f3ceec864216e2903
spent
true